Genetic Drift  Genetic Drift  Genetic Bottleneck  The Founder Effect

Genetic Drift  Genetic drift is the change of allele frequency (which is the relative frequency of alleles) in populations due to random chance  The changes in allele frequency are due to chance and cause random shifting in genetic make ups from one generation to another  The event of genetic drift has a greater effect on smaller populations as they are more susceptible to dramatic changes in alleles and even extinction of the alleles may occur - What is it? Genetic Drift

Genetic Bottlenecks o Genetic Bottlenecks are dramatic decreases in the number of organisms in large populations, and due to genetic drift, the allele frequencies in a population changes. o Many events can cause Genetic Bottlenecks such as:  Droughts  Human Destruction  Earthquakes o The Northern elephant seals are an example of organisms that were impacted from Genetic Bottlenecks due to human inflictions – they have much less genetic variations between one another as their population size decreased by being hunted

 If surviving organisms are able to recover from the disaster, they will have different allele frequencies than the initial population – if the original population was smaller, the variations in genetic pools would reduce faster and some may even become extinct. Genetic Bottlenecks

The Founder Effect  The Founder Effect is a type of genetic drift that involves small groups of organisms separating from a larger population and forming small, new colonies.  By chance, the allele frequencies in the small colony will differ to the ones in the original population – due to this, genetic variation is limited The Founder Effect Initial Population New Population – less genetic variation

The Founder Effect  An example of the Founder Effect includes the finches on the Galapagos Islands. In the 1980’s, two scientists examined 238 finches of the original population (five were original founder birds) and 22 offspring. They discovered that the founder population had larger beaks and that this physical change occurred in such a short time span that it could not be considered a gradual change over time. These five original birds may have had high allele frequency for larger beaks.
